A strange incident happened during the hearing of Bollywood actress Juhi Chawla's petition challenging 5G technology in the Delhi High Court on Wednesday. During this, a lawyer was heard humming a song related to Juhi Chawla's film. After this, the court asked that lawyer to stop his voice.
in between. As soon as the lawyer appearing for Juhi Chawla said that 5G is not starting yet, but the trial has started on this and this trial is being done on the human population. Meanwhile, again during the virtual hearing, there was a voice humming the song of another film of Juhi Chawla.
After this, the court expressed displeasure and said that after identifying this person, why not take contempt of court action against him? The court said that its notice is being issued.
Expressing displeasure, the court said that when the hearing on a serious matter is going on, the kind of lawyer's attitude has come to the fore, in such a situation a show-cause notice is being issued against that lawyer. Along with this, asked the IT Cell of Delhi Police to find out who is the lawyer who is humming the song.
